A new cross-industry analysis finds that AI-assisted resume writing has become widespread, as employers face growing questions about how artificial intelligence should be used to evaluate candidates.

Cadient's report indicates that up to 71% of the resumes analyzed contained AI-written content. This significant adoption of AI tools in resume preparation highlights concerns about authenticity and the potential impact on hiring decisions.

The analysis suggests a rapid shift in how job application materials are created, with AI potentially altering the perceived qualifications of candidates. This trend necessitates a re-evaluation of traditional screening methods.

Companies are now grappling with how to identify and address AI-generated content in applications. The findings underscore a need for clearer guidelines and ethical considerations regarding the use of AI in the recruitment process to ensure fairness and accuracy.
